Joseph's obituary
Joseph was born in Corona, California on August 4th, 1995. He is survived by his son, Angelo, who he loved endlessly. Also surviving are his wife Adison, his mother, Doreen, his twin brother, Jarred and his “chosen” brother Kyle. He was preceded in death by his brother, Johnathon and his father, Michael.
Joe’s smile was just as contagious as his enthusiasm. While he loved making people laugh, his true goal was to make his loved ones shake their heads at his antics. He succeeded in achieving that goal far more times than his family can count.
Joseph had a passion for all things fitness related, taking great pride in his “gains”. While Joseph was sometimes known to be unpredictable, you could always be sure that he would clear his (very full) plate and was going for seconds. His love of fitness and bodybuilding led to his work as a personal trainer, as he had a genuine desire to help people be healthy and obtain their goals.
Outside of the gym, Joe had a love for building and improving things. He admired the carpentry talents of his father, Michael and aspired to share in them.
Lastly, Joseph truly believed in the Lord. While sometimes his walk with Jesus was a little more of a crawl, he believed in the word and tried his best to live by it. We all knew one day he would be welcomed into the pearly gates to be with his Father, we just didn’t know that day would come so soon. He was loved unconditionally and life won't be the same without him.
